获取微信小程序芒果TV源码及界面截图

版权申诉
0 下载量 45 浏览量 更新于2024-10-19 收藏 12.22MB RAR 举报
资源摘要信息:"微信小程序源码 芒果TV(源码+截图).rar" 知识点详细说明: 一、微信小程序概述 微信小程序是一种不需要下载安装即可使用的应用,它实现了应用“触手可及”的梦想,用户扫一扫或搜一下即可打开应用。微信小程序的出现,让移动应用开发门槛更低,使用场景更加丰富,是当前移动互联网领域的重要技术方向之一。它利用微信的社交生态,使用户在使用时更加便捷,因此在电商、资讯、游戏等多个领域得到广泛应用。 二、微信小程序开发基础 1. 开发环境:开发者需要下载并安装微信开发者工具,该工具提供了代码编辑、预览、调试以及项目管理等功能。 2. 前端技术:微信小程序前端主要包括WXML(类似HTML的标记语言)、WXSS(类似CSS的样式表语言)、JavaScript和小程序专用的API。 3. 后端技术:通常需要搭建服务器,使用云开发或自建服务器处理后端逻辑,比如使用Node.js、PHP、Java等服务器端技术。 4. 数据存储:小程序提供了云开发能力,支持数据库、云函数和文件存储等云开发功能。 5. 接口调用:小程序可以调用微信提供的大量API来实现丰富功能,如支付、分享、登录等。 三、微信小程序源码分析 源码是程序的核心组成部分,它包含了程序的所有逻辑和结构设计。针对此次提供的“芒果TV微信小程序源码”,我们可以进行以下几个方面的分析: 1. 模块划分:小程序的源码通常会按照功能模块划分,例如首页、播放器、用户中心等模块。 2. 功能实现:分析源码中实现各项功能的代码逻辑,包括API调用、页面跳转、数据处理等。 3. 数据交互:小程序的前后端如何进行数据交互,例如在芒果TV中,如何从服务器加载视频资源、用户信息等。 4. 用户体验:源码中如何处理用户操作响应、界面布局、动画效果等,以提升用户体验。 四、版权与合规性问题 在使用微信小程序源码,特别是芒果TV这样的应用时,必须注意版权和合规性问题。以下几点需要特别关注: 1. 版权归属:芒果TV小程序的源码属于相关软件著作权所有者,使用时需要获得授权或在法律允许的范围内使用。 2. 合法渠道:获取源码应通过合法渠道,不得侵犯原创作者或出版方的权益。 3. 个人学习:如果是出于个人学习目的,应当在不违反相关法律法规的前提下使用,并遵守开源协议(如有)。 4. 商业使用:在商业使用中,必须获得合法授权,并遵守相关法律法规的规定。 五、技术栈 在开发微信小程序时,通常需要掌握的技术栈包括但不限于: 1. 前端技术:包括HTML、CSS、JavaScript以及微信小程序框架中的WXML、WXSS和小程序JavaScript API。 2. 开发工具:微信开发者工具,用于编写代码、预览、调试和管理小程序项目。 3. 后端技术:根据服务器端实现的语言不同,可能需要掌握Node.js、Python、PHP、Java等后端开发语言。 4. 数据库:了解如何操作微信小程序提供的云数据库或传统的关系型数据库如MySQL、MongoDB等。 六、学习与交流 在学习和使用微信小程序源码时,应当遵循如下准则: 1. 互相尊重:在开源社区或学习交流中,尊重原创作者的劳动成果,不进行抄袭和侵权行为。 2. 分享与贡献:在掌握知识后,可以通过分享自己的学习心得、源码、教程等形式,对社区做出贡献。 3. 交流互助:积极参与技术论坛、开源社区的讨论,与他人交流技术问题,共同解决开发中遇到的难题。 通过上述知识点的说明,可以了解到微信小程序源码的基本概念、开发技术栈、版权合规性问题以及学习交流的重要性。这些知识点对微信小程序开发人员、研究者以及想要了解微信小程序的用户都是十分重要的参考资料。在分析具体源码时,除了关注技术实现的细节,还应当注重法律规范和道德伦理,确保在合法合规的前提下使用和传播源码。